Method and system for controlling a mobile machine

1. A system for controlling an agricultural vehicle, said system comprising:
- a position determining component for determining the geographic position of said agricultural vehicle;
an electric steering component for controlling the steering mechanism of said agricultural vehicle in response to a message, said electric steering component comprising;
an electric motor coupled with a steering column of said agricultural vehicle; and
a drive wheel which controls a steering wheel of said steering mechanism;
a control component comprising an electric steering output and a hydraulic steering output coupled with said position determining component and with a steering component, said control component for generating said message in response to receiving position data from said position determining component said control component further operable for controlling a hydraulic steering component that is coupled with the steering mechanism of said agricultural vehicle in response to said message and said control component is configured for automatically determining whether it is coupled with said steering component selected from the group consisting essentially of said electric steering component and said hydraulic steering component.

Abstract
Embodiments of the present invention recite system for controlling a mobile machine. In one embodiment the system comprises a position determining component for determining the geographic position of the mobile machine. The system further comprises a steering component for controlling the steering mechanism of the mobile machine in response to a message. The system further comprises a control component coupled with the position determining component and with the steering component. The control component generates a message to the steering component in response to receiving position data from the position determining component.

14. A method for controlling an agricultural vehicle comprising:
-
utilizing a position determining component to determine the geographic position of said agricultural vehicle; using a control component to automatically determine whether it is coupled with a steering component selected from the group consisting essentially of an electric steering wheel actuator and a hydraulic steering component; using said control component to generate a steering command based upon the geographic position of said agricultural vehicle; and using said electric steering wheel actuator to control the steering mechanism of said agricultural vehicle in response to said steering command when coupling of said electric steering wheel actuator to the control component is determined. - View Dependent Claims (15, 16, 17, 18, 19, 20, 21, 22, 23, 24, 25, 26, 27, 28, 29)
